1. What is the role of a commercial collection agency?

A collection agency provides debt collection for B2B transactions and is responsible for recovering the dues related to customer accounts. They communicate with the client to understand the collection goals, provide quality customer service, implement various tools and apply skills to rev up the collection efforts. 4. What is the likelihood of debt recovery from a debtor?

One of the most commonly asked questions, a lot depends on the age of the accounts receivable that is in question, whether the debtor is still in business, whether the debtor is opting for bankruptcy and the accuracy of the records.
